之前介紹了Mybatis數據庫ORM框架,也介紹了使用Spring Boot 的jdbcTemplate 操作數據庫。其實Spring Boot 還有一個非常實用的數據操作框架:Spring Data JPA。 Spring Data JPA 是Spring Data框架下的一個基於JPA標准 ...
前面講了Spring Boot 整合Spring Boot JPA,實現JPA 的增 刪 改 查的功能。JPA使用非常簡單,只需繼承JpaRepository ,無需任何數據訪問層和sql語句即可實現完整的數據操作方法。JPA除了這些功能和優勢之外,還有非常強大的查詢的功能。以前復查的查詢都需要拼接很多查詢條件,JPA 有非常方便和優雅的方式來解決。接下來就聊一聊JPA 自定義查詢,體驗Sprin ...
2021-09-14 11:58 0 459 推薦指數:
之前介紹了Mybatis數據庫ORM框架,也介紹了使用Spring Boot 的jdbcTemplate 操作數據庫。其實Spring Boot 還有一個非常實用的數據操作框架:Spring Data JPA。 Spring Data JPA 是Spring Data框架下的一個基於JPA標准 ...
Spring Boot Jpa 默認提供 CURD 的方法等方法,在日常中往往時無法滿足我們業務的要求,本章節通過自定義簡單查詢案例進行講解。 快速上手 項目中的pom.xml、application.properties與 Chapter1 相同 實體類映射數據庫表 user 實體類 ...
之前講了Springboot整合Mybatis,介紹了如何自動生成pojo實體類、mapper類和對應的mapper.xml 文件,並實現最基本的增刪改查功能。mybatis 插件自動生成的mappe ...
本人在實際工作中使用Spring Data Jpa框架時,一般查詢結果只返回對應的Entity實體。但有時根據實際業務,需要進行一些較復雜的查詢,比較棘手。雖然在框架上我們可以使用@Query注解執行我們自定義的sql語句,但是其返回值為List<Object[]> 類型,即多個 ...
轉載請注明出處:http://www.wangyongkui.com/java-jpa-query。 今天使用Jpa遇到一個問題,發現查詢多個字段時返回對象不能自動轉換成自定義對象。代碼如下: 好了,這回查詢直接返回的就是UserDto對象了。 ...
在這一節,我們將對/hello頁面進行權限控制,必須是授權用戶才能訪問。當沒有權限的用戶訪問后,跳轉到登錄頁面。 添加依賴 在pom.xml中添加如下配置,引入對Spring Security的依賴。 <dependencies> ... < ...
https://blog.csdn.net/daniel7443/article/details/51159865 https://blog.csdn.net/pp_fzp/article/deta ...